@Sloane DeRothschild Cooking fried foods is not "dangerous," as some people claim. It's no more "dangerous" than driving a car or running up and down a court with nine other guys. As long as you know what the rules are, you'll be fine. ~Have everything ready to go, and then heat up your oil. Use the right temperature - if you are not sure, just get a thermometer. ~If you're nervous, fill the oil only a little (half or slightly more than half the depth of the food). This way the oil is at a lower level in the pan, but you'll have to flip your food over, since it won't be submerged. ~As you place the food into the pan, have it so it is going *away* from you. In the event of a splash (and there shouldn't be, but in case you make a mistake or suddenly sneeze), the oil will splash away from you instead of toward you. ~Time your food but also just look at it. If it is golden brown, it's done or soon will be. Don't forget bigger items or cold-in-the-middle items will take longer. Lower the heat just a little (it still needs to be very, very hot) so that the inside can get done before the outside burns. ~Use a pan that is the right size for what you'll be deep-frying. If you're frying 10 pieces of chicken, that is one type and size of pan. If you're deep-frying a couple of Scotch eggs, that is another type and size of pan. ~Be safe. Make sure your pan's handle is not sticking out as it could be knocked off or, worse, grabbed from below by a curious child, so rotate the pan so the handle is over the stove-top and not sticking out into the kitchen. Keep all dogs, cats, small kids, any kids, anyone that will distract you, out of the kitchen while you work. Don't walk away - not for anything - turn your phone off or put it outside on top of the roof. Don't be afraid! You can do this! I think you'll be pleasantly surprised at how easy frying really is, and how safe, too, so long as you respect what you're doing.
